PT - JOURNAL ARTICLE AU - Mustafa Calik AU - Guler Yavas AU - Saniye Goknil Calik AU - Cagdas Yavas AU - Esin Celik AU - Özlem Ata AU - Hidir Esme TI - An electron microscopic study of amelioration of radiation-induced lung injury by halofuginone DP - 2014 Sep 01 TA - European Respiratory Journal PG - P3916 VI - 44 IP - Suppl 58 4099 - http://erj.ersjournals.com/content/44/Suppl_58/P3916.short 4100 - http://erj.ersjournals.com/content/44/Suppl_58/P3916.full SO - Eur Respir J2014 Sep 01; 44 AB - Purpose: To evaluate the effects of Halofuginone (H) on radiation-induced lung injury (RILI).Methods: Wistar-Albino rats were treated with 12 Gy of thoracic irradiation. H was applied intraperitoneally with daily doses of either 2.5 or 5 μg. At 6th and 16th weeks of radiotherapy (RT), 5 rats from each group were sacrificed. The lung tissues were dissected for both light and electron microscopy.Results: The inflammation, fibrosis and transforming growth factor (TGF)-β scores of all study groups were significantly different at 6th and 16th week of RT (p< 0.001 for all). H, either used with lower or higher doses ameliorated the radiation-induced pulmonary fibrosis at 6th and 16th week of RT (p< 0.001 for all). In parallel to this finding, the differences between the TGF- β scores of RT only and RT+H groups' 6th and 16th week of RT were significantly different (p< 0.001 for all). The inflammation, fibrosis and TGF- β scores of RT only group were deteriorated at 16th week of RT when compared to 6th week findings (p< 0.001 for all). On the other hand only the TFG- β scores of RT+2.5 μg H group (p<0.001), and the fibrosis scores of RT+5 μg H group were significantly different at 6th and 16th weeks of RT. Electron microscopy revealed that at 6th week of RT, all the RT groups independent from H application had similar findings. The ultrastructural finding of RT+ 2.5 μg H group was same with RT only group; however the rats from 5 μg H+RT group had similar findings with 6th 5 μg H+RT group at 16th week of RT.Conclusion: H either used in lower or higher doses may ameliorate the RILI. The most prominent improvement was observed in higher group after long term follow-up.
